What it does

SymPro AI is an end-to-end AI platform for systematic literature reviews, built for HEOR and pharma teams. It streamlines search, screening, and full-text review into one unified workflow—replacing fragmented tools and manual effort. Automate screening, extraction, and synthesis to cut timelines from months to weeks. Turn literature into decision-ready evidence, faster. 🚀

  • I trained a 125M-parameter transformer to autocomplete piano performances in real time (~108 notes/sec on an iPhone 15). The idea is basically GitHub Copilot or Tabnine, except instead of prompting it with code, you prompt it by playing a few notes on a MIDI piano. The model then continues what you played, entirely on-device. The app is free if anyone wants to try it. Happy to answer questions about the model, training, Core ML, or the many things that didn't work.

  • Hey HN, Henry from Cactus here! We previously released Cactus Needle, a 14MB agentic LLM for tool call, device use, and structured extraction for phones, wearables, smart homes, small robots and microcontrollers. We got really great feedback here, and have now incorporated the suggestions to release Needle 2. The whole model is a single 14MB binary that runs a full session in 28MB of RAM; 45m parameters at 2bit compression. Needle hits 500 tokens/sec decode speed on a Raspberry Pi 5, sits between 400-1,500 tokens/sec on VR devices like Meta Quest 3S and Apple Vision Pro, and ranges…
